April 1 - Precision loading is one of the reasons Volga-Dnepr Airlines' technicians and loadmasters successfully handled the shipment of 100 tonnes of oilfield equipment carried onboard two flights from Luxembourg to Pointe Noire in the Republic of the Co

The flights, operated on behalf of CEVA Management GmbH, transported a 36 foot long basket measuring 11.14 m x 1.19 m x 1.24 m and weighing 12 tonnes and a 23 tonnes winch with dimensions of 3.9 x 2.64 x 2.90 m.

The size of the shipment required the most exact loading in line with Volga-Dnepr's carefully specified loading plan. The total process took eight hours and was strictly monitored throughout by the airline's specialist team.

Two hours was spent building a platform on the back of a truck to ensure the load was spread safely across the trailer whilst being moved into position. The gap between the aircraft frame and the crane rails when loading the 23 tonnes winch was a mere 5 mm, leaving no margin for error.

Thanks to the detailed preparation, special loading equipment and the team's expertise, the cargo was loaded first time without any delays.
